The University reviewed 11,163 restrictive early action applications last year for the undergraduate class of 2027 and offered 1,701 applicants admission. Between the restrictive early action and regular decision processes, Notre Dame reviewed 28,354 applications for the class of 2027, admitting around 12% of applicants.

Of the 3,446 admits to the latest incoming class, 1,673 earned ...Apr 26, 2024 · Notre Dame Restrictive Early Action Acceptance Rate: 15.0%. For the class of 2028, Notre Dame received 11,498 Restrictive Early Action applications and admitted 1,724 students for an acceptance rate of 15.0%. Notre Dame’s Restrictive Early Action (REA) plan is non-binding, meaning that students have no obligation to enroll at Notre Dame if ... While these attractions are undoubtedly must-visit spot...The University of Notre Dame announced it admitted 1,600 applicants through regular decision to the Class of 2028. In addition to the 1,724 applicants who were offered admission through Restrictive Early Action, this made for a total of 3,324 admits. A total of 29,943 applications were received, resulting in an overall admission rate of 11.1 ... del rio trading post Serve this spicy dish with warm corn tortillas and wedges of ice-cold watermelon.
